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.usekinetic.com/llms.txt

Use this file to discover all available pages before exploring further.

Found under Settings → Targeting in the Website section. All rules are evaluated before the form is shown.

Devices

OptionDescription
All devicesShow on desktop and mobile
Desktop onlyHide on screens ≤768px
Mobile onlyHide on screens >768px

URL Rules

SettingDescription
Only show on certain URLsWhen enabled, add URL patterns — the form only shows on matching pages. Uses * as wildcard. Match types: contains, starts with, or exactly.
Don’t show on certain URLsWhen enabled, add URL patterns — the form is hidden on matching pages.
/collections/*        → All collection pages
/products/hat-*      → Products starting with "hat-"
/cart                  → Cart page

Email Traffic

SettingDescription
Only show to visitors from emailForm only appears when opened via a fallback link in an email (detected via ?kf_form= URL parameter).

UTM Parameters

SettingDescription
Show based on UTM parametersWhen enabled, add parameter/value pairs — all must match (AND logic). Supports * wildcard.
utm_source = klaviyo       → Only Klaviyo traffic
utm_campaign = summer     → Summer campaign traffic

Location

Uses Shopify’s detected visitor country.
SettingDescription
Show to visitors in certain countriesToggle + country selector.
Don’t show to visitors in certain countriesToggle + country selector.

Cart Contents (Shopify)

SettingDescription
Show based on total cart valueWhen enabled, set Min and Max cart value.
Show based on number of itemsWhen enabled, set Min and Max item count.
Show based on product typeWhen enabled, enter types as comma-separated list.
Cart targeting requires Shopify and uses the /cart.js API.